Borussia Dortmund chief indicates ‘no sign’ of Jude Bellingham’s departure plans amid Liverpool and Manchester United interest

According to SPORT1 (h/t Metro), Borussia Dortmund chief Sebastian Kehl says that Liverpool transfer target Jude Bellingham is happy at the club and isn’t planning to move away from Signal Iduna Park anytime soon.

Jude Bellingham has become a transfer target for many European top clubs. Alongside Erling Haaland, the 18-year old is also making headlines in recent times. He showed his ability against Arminia Bielefeld by scoring a superb solo goal last Saturday. This season he has three goals and six assists in all competitions for BVB. 

The English midfielder could have played for any big premier league team but chose Dortmund for good game time. He left Birmingham in 2020 and opted to play for the German team, and he has already been featured in 13 Champion League games for Dortmund. 

Jude Bellingham in action for Bundesliga club, Borussia Dortmund. (imago Images)

According to SPORT1 (h/t Metro), Dortmund chief suggests that they are not keen on selling such a young prospect and the player himself is happy to get the exposure. 

“There’s a lot of interest around Jude Bellingham, not only Liverpool. But there is no bottom line and no exit clause. He is loved here; he enjoys that. There are no signs he could leave Borussia Dortmund soon.”

The former german player has also suggested that they have high hopes of winning titles, and they need players like Bellingham to achieve that goal. 

Even the great Sir Alex Ferguson couldn’t make him sign for the red devils. Bellingham met him last year during a visit to Carrington, Manchester United’s training ground. 

Jude Bellingham in action for Borussia Dortmund. (imago Images)

The wonder-kid shows no sign of slowing down. He has already made 61 appearances in the yellow-black jersey. At this pace, he would attract a lot of eyes from big clubs. 

The 18-years old midfielder’s current contract ends in 2025, which is a long time. But the English clubs are patiently waiting for any opportunity to bring in the youngster as they know any investment in the youngster can give them a decade of good performance. Alongside Liverpool, United and Chelsea are also interested in the youngster.
